Literary society
A literary society is a group of people interested in literature. That may be a poetry group or a literary salon like that of Madame de Stael, Madame Geoffrin and Madame de Tencin, a society that wants to promote a special sort of literature like the World Science Fiction Society or a special poet.

More modern examples: In France Parnassian poets and La Pléiade, in America the Philomathean Society, in Germany the Tunnel über der Spree, the Georgekreis and the Group 47.
